phpmyadmin登录时指定服务器ip和端口的方法

phpmyadmin是一款开源的用于管理mysql的web程序,功能强大,便于使用。

往往当我们有多个mysql服务器要管理时,通常我们都是直接修改配置文件中的服务器地址和端口,这样显得非常不方便,能不能在登录时指定mysql地址和端口呢,答案是可以的,只需要在phpmyadmin的配置文件 config.inc.php  中加上一个配置项


$cfg['AllowArbitraryServer'] = true;  /* 允许自定义服务器,默认为false */


这样登录界面会多出服务器一项 不填的话默认使用配置文件中的服务器 指定端口只需在服务器地址后加一个空格再加上端口即可,是不是很简单呢^^

### 如何在 phpMyAdmin 中查看使用的端口号 为了确认当前连接到 MySQL 数据库所使用的端口,在 phpMyAdmin 的界面中并没有直接显示端口信息的位置。不过可以通过以下几种方式间接获取此信息: #### 方法一:通过 SQL 查询命令 进入 phpMyAdmin 后,转至 `SQL` 标签页执行如下查询语句: ```sql SHOW VARIABLES WHERE Variable_name = 'port'; ``` 这将会返回一行数据展示正在监听的 TCP/IP 端口号[^2]。 #### 方法二:检查配置文件设置 对于基于 Linux 发行版(如 Ubuntu)上的 LAMP 或 WAMP 堆栈环境而言,可以查阅 PHP 连接 MySQL 服务指定的默认端口参数。具体操作是在 `/etc/phpmyadmin/config.inc.php` 文件内寻找有关 `$cfg['Servers'][$i]['host']` `$cfg['Servers'][$i]['connect_type']` 的定义部分。通常情况下,默认值为 `'tcp'` 类型加上标准 MySQL 端口 `3306`[^4]。 另外一种情况是当使用自定义端口而非默认值,则需进一步核对位于 Apache Web Server 下虚拟主机设定中的 `<VirtualHost *:80>` 指令以及关联的应用程序服务器 (比如 Tomcat) 设置里关于 AJP Connector 的属性字段[^1]。 #### 方法三:利用状态页面功能 某些版本的 phpMyAdmin 提供了一个名为 "Status" 的选项卡,在这里能够观察到来自底层数据库引擎的各种运行指标统计,其中也包含了网络层面的信息,例如建立连接的数量、等待响应的间等。虽然不一定会明确指出具体的端口号,但对于诊断性能瓶颈或者排查连通性问题仍然非常有用处[^3]。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值